Programación Y Desarrollo Web
:: 
 
Apache ASP C/C++ C++ Builder


CSS Delphi HTML Java


JavaScript MySQL PHP


SQL Server Visual C++ W3C  
 
 
 
.: Inicio  ::  Código  ::  ASP :.
 
 
 
 
  Manuales
  Código
  Trucos Windows
  Descargas
  Vínculos
 
 
 
 

 
• Cookies

"enviar o crear una cookie"
<% Response.cookies("nombre")="johnny" %>

"obtener el valor de la cookie"
<% minombre=Request.cookies("nombre")%>

"caducar una cookie"
<% Response.cookies(cookie).expires="12/12/2000"%>

"saber si existe la cookie"
<%
  'si la cookie esta vacia, indica que no existe y procede a crearla
  if (Request.cookies("nombre")='')
    Response.cookies("nombre")="johnny" 
%>

 

 
• Contador de Visitas

<%@ language="JScript"%>
<%
  Application.Lock
  Application("visitas") = Application("visitas")+1
  Application.Unlock
%>
eres el visitante número <%= Application("visitas") %>

 

 
• Buscar un Registro

<%@ language="JScript"%>
<%
  cod = "SELECT * FROM tabla WHERE nombre='johnny'"
  con = new ActiveXObject("ADODB.Connection")
  con.Open('basedatos')
  rs = con.Execute(cod)
  Response.write("<body><center><table border="1"><tr>")
  while (!rs.EOF){
    Response.write("<td>")%> <%=rs('Codigo')%><%
    Response.write("<td>")%> <%=rs('Nombre')%><%
    Response.write("<td>")%> <%=rs('Direccion')%><%
    Response.write("<td>")%> <%=rs('Telefono')%><%
    break
    rs.MoveNext
  }
  if(rs.EOF){
    Response.Write("<td>No se encontro el registro!!!")
  }
  Response.write("</tr></table></center></body>")
  con.Close()
%>

 

 
• Insertar un Registro

<%@ language="JScript%>
<%
  'esta línea, es para saber si existe un registro con cóodigo 1
  cod = "SELECT * FROM tabla WHERE codigo=1"
  'ésta línea ya es para insertar el registro
  codins = "INSERT INTO tabla VALUES(1,'johnny','av. el bravo','3600-0000'"
  con = new ActiveXObject("ADODB.Connection")
  con.Open('basedatos')
  rs = con.Execute(cod)
  while (!rs.EOF){
    break
    rs.MoveNext
  }
  rem si se llego al fin de los registros, indica que no existe ese código (1)
  if(rs.EOF){
    rs = con.Execute(codins) %>
    <script>alert('registro dado de alta');history.back()</script> <%
  }
  else { %>
    <script>alert('registro existente');history.back()</script> <%
  }
  con.Close()
%>

 

 
• Eliminar un Registro

<%@ language="JScript"%>
<%
  cod = "SELECT * FROM tabla WHERE Codigo=1"
  codeli = "DELETE FROM tabla WHERE Codigo=1"
  con = new ActiveXObject("ADODB.Connection")
  con.Open('basedatos')
  rs = con.Execute(cod)
  while (!rs.EOF){
    break
    rs.MoveNext
  }
  if(!rs.EOF){
    rs = con.Execute(codeli) %>
  <script>alert('registro eliminado');history.back()</script> <%
  }
  con.Close()
%>

 

 
• Modificar un Registro

<%@ language="JScript"%>
<%
  cod = "SELECT * FROM tabla WHERE codigo=1"
  codmod = "UPDATE tabla SET nombre='carl', direccion='av. bunny', telefono='3811-0000' WHERE codigo=1"
  con = new ActiveXObject("ADODB.Connection")
  con.Open('basedatos')
  rs = con.Execute(cod)
  while (!rs.EOF){
    break
    rs.MoveNext
  }
  if(!rs.EOF){
    rs = con.Execute(codmod)
  }
  Response.Redirect('algunapagina.asp')
  con.Close()
%>

 

 
• Mostrar Todos los Registros

<%@ language="JScript"%>
<%
  'es recomendable almacenar la sentencia sql, en una variable
  'y después ejecutar la sentencia con << rs = con.Execute(cod)>>
  cod = "SELECT * FROM tabla"
  con = new ActiveXObject("ADODB.Connection")
  '<< basedatos >>, es el "alias" de la base de datos que se este utilizando
  con.Open('basedatos')
  rs = con.Execute(cod)
  Response.write("<body><center><table border=1>")
  while (!rs.EOF){
    Response.write("<tr>")
    Response.write("<td>")%> <%=rs('codigo')%><%
    Response.write("<td>")%> <%=rs('nombre')%><%
    Response.write("<td>")%> <%=rs('direccion')%><%
    Response.write("<td>")%> <%=rs('telefono')%><%
    rs.MoveNext
  }
  Response.write("</tr></table></center></body>")
  con.Close()
%>

 
 
 
[  Inicio  ¦  Mapa del Sitio  ¦  Contacto  ]
 
 
 
Página diseñada por: TSUI Jorge Alejandro Mendoza Torres.
Sitio optimizado para ie5+/Firefox 2.0; res 800 x 600.
 
Hosted by www.Geocities.ws

1